Fashion Trends

Emerging Styles

The goth bodycon dress has evolved through various iterations, showcasing an array of styles that reflect both the evolution of the goth movement and the broader world of fashion. From classic black lace designs to modern iterations that incorporate unconventional fabrics and colors, the possibilities are virtually limitless. Emerging styles include:

  • Cut-Out Details: Innovative designs that feature skin-baring cut-outs have become popular among contemporary goth enthusiasts.
  • Bold Prints: While black remains the dominant color, some designers are experimenting with deep jewel tones and moody floral prints, adding a new layer to the attire’s gothic roots.
  • Layering Techniques: The bodycon dress is increasingly paired with oversized jackets, undershirts, or even structured corsets, making layering a significant trend.

As these looks gain traction, they perpetuate the idea that goth fashion is not a relic of the past, but rather a continuously evolving scene that adapts to new influences.

Seasonal Must-Haves

Goth fashion, particularly the bodycon dress, is not confined to any single season. Each season brings its unique flavor:

  • Spring/Summer: Lighter fabrics such as chiffon or sheer mesh are ideal for warmer months. The bodycon dress can take on an ethereal quality with flowing layers or ribbons, enhancing femininity without losing its edgy appeal.
  • Autumn/Winter: Heavier materials become essential as the weather cools. Velvet and wool mixes speak volumes about the gothic aesthetic, offering warmth while maintaining a sultry look.

The versatility of the goth bodycon dress allows it to remain a staple throughout the year, adapting to the rhythm of fashion cycles while retaining a strong connection to its origins.

Maintenance Tips

To keep your goth bodycon dress looking sharp and feeling great, proper care is essential. Here are some straightforward maintenance tips:

  • Gentle Washing: Opt for cold water and a gentle cycle when machine washing. Hand washing is often ideal.
  • Avoiding Heat: Let your dress air dry instead of using a dryer to prevent damage and shrinking.
  • Storing Properly: Hang your dresses on padded hangers to maintain their shape and avoid creasing.

Taking these steps can extend the life of your beloved garments, ensuring they remain a central part of your wardrobe for years to come.

Fabric Choices

Velvet and Lace

Velvet and lace are two fabric choices that have a special place in the world of Goth fashion. Velvet, with its soft, luxurious texture, holds a certain mystique, embodying the romantic yet dark essence of the goth movement. Its weight allows for dramatic silhouettes that drape beautifully on the body, making it an excellent fabric for the bodycon design. Lace complements this with its intricate patterns, which can suggest fragility and strength simultaneously.

The key characteristic that makes velvet a popular choice for the Goth bodycon dress is its depth of color and richness. Whether it’s a deep blood-red or an inky black, velvet absorbs light in a way that enhances its allure. However, velvet can be a bit tricky regarding maintenance; it often requires specific care to keep it looking pristine. Likewise, lace, while visually stunning, can wear out easily if not treated delicately.

"The marriage of velvet and lace in fashion is a dance of opposites—softness against strength, light against shadow."

Leather and Mesh

Leather and mesh bring a different vibe to the Goth bodycon dress, introducing elements of edginess and modernity. Leather's tough, structured characteristic contrasts with the delicate nature of lace and the softness of velvet. It's a choice often associated with a rebellious spirit, aligning well with the core values of goth culture.

Mesh, on the other hand, offers a sheer quality that can create enticing layers and unexpected visual depth. It allows wearers to play with proportions and layers, giving an opportunity for personal interpretation. The unique feature of combining leather with mesh provides a benefit in versatility. These fabrics can transition well between day and night, accommodating a variety of fashion contexts. However, leather requires commitment in terms of maintenance and ethical considerations, and mesh can sometimes lose its shape with extended wear.

Accessorizing for Impact

Jewelry and Statement Pieces

When it comes to accessories, jewelry plays a massive role in defining the goth bodycon dress's overall vibe. The right pieces can elevate a simple look into something memorable. Bold necklaces, stacked rings, or intricate earrings bring a layer of thematic depth that echoes the gothic ethos.

Large statement pieces, like a choker adorned with spikes or a pendant featuring occult symbols, can be particularly striking. These elements not only accentuate the dress but also act as conversation starters, inviting intrigue and curiosity. Just imagine pairing a delicate lace bodycon with an ornate metal collar; the contrast speaks volumes.

In contrast, simplicity in jewelry can create a hauntingly elegant look. Think of a single, long silver chain with a minimalistic charm; it's understated yet packs a punch in terms of impact. Jewelry choices allow for a unique expression, and finding that sweet spot between boldness and subtlety can lead to impressive styling outcomes.

Footwear Choices

Footwear represents another critical component in styling a goth bodycon dress. From chunky platform boots to elegant stiletto heels, the options are nearly endless. Choosing the right shoes can tie your entire look together and serve to either heighten or soften the intensity of the outfit.

For instance, a pair of high-heeled ankle boots can project a fierce, confident persona, while combat boots might add a casual edge, blending comfort with attitude. This dichotomy allows for versatile styling, making the outfit suitable for various occasions.

Moreover, don't overlook the aspect of color and material. A sleek footwear finish can complement the dress's fabric in ways that deliver a cohesive aesthetic. However, care must be taken to avoid overcrowding the look; a busy shoe may detract from the dress's bold lines and impact.
